This technology represents a category of programs designed to assist people in organizing their finances and minimizing their tax liabilities. These programs typically incorporate features for income tracking, expense categorization, deduction identification, and tax scenario modeling. For instance, a user might input their yearly income and deductions, and the system could then calculate their estimated tax burden or suggest strategies for reducing it.

The significance of these tools lies in their capacity to streamline the often-complex process of tax preparation and strategizing. They can help uncover potential deductions or credits that might otherwise be overlooked, leading to reduced tax payments or increased refunds. Historically, individuals relied on manual calculations and professional tax advisors; the advent of computerized solutions has democratized access to tax optimization strategies, offering affordability and convenience.

Solutions designed to evaluate and mitigate potential disruptions stemming from an organization’s network of providers, while simultaneously tracking and optimizing their operational effectiveness, constitute a crucial element of modern business strategy. These systems provide tools for assessing financial stability, ethical conduct, operational resilience, and overall service delivery. For example, a manufacturing firm might employ such a system to monitor a component provider’s adherence to quality standards and capacity to meet production demands, preemptively addressing potential supply chain bottlenecks.

The application of these methodologies offers considerable advantages, including enhanced supply chain visibility, proactive issue identification, and data-driven decision-making. Historically, organizations relied on manual processes and periodic audits to manage provider relationships. The evolution towards automated, continuous monitoring has resulted in significantly improved risk mitigation, cost savings, and enhanced overall operational efficiency. These systems empower organizations to build stronger, more resilient relationships with their provider base, contributing to long-term stability and competitive advantage.

Programs designed to aid individuals encountering difficulties in reading encompass a range of digital tools tailored to address specific needs. These applications often include features such as text-to-speech functionality, adjustable font sizes and spacing, syllable highlighting, and integrated dictionaries. As an example, a student with dyslexia might utilize such a program to improve reading comprehension through auditory reinforcement and visual modification of text.

These specialized digital resources offer numerous advantages for struggling learners. They can enhance reading fluency, improve comprehension, and foster greater independence. Furthermore, they often provide personalized learning experiences by adapting to the individual’s pace and needs. The development and adoption of these tools represent a significant advancement in addressing diverse learning requirements and promoting literacy.

A technique that anticipates information needs within the software development lifecycle, this process uses data analysis and algorithms to suggest relevant code snippets, documentation, or solutions based on a developer’s current task. For instance, when writing a function for data validation, it might automatically suggest related functions or libraries commonly used for similar tasks.

The value of such a capability lies in its potential to significantly enhance developer productivity. By proactively offering relevant information, it reduces the time spent searching for solutions, decreases errors, and facilitates the discovery of best practices. This approach builds upon earlier efforts in code completion and intelligent assistance, evolving to become a more integrated and contextual support system for software professionals.

Specialized computer programs facilitate the planning and engineering of electrical power distribution centers. These digital tools assist in creating detailed layouts, performing calculations, and ensuring compliance with industry standards and safety regulations for these critical infrastructure components.

The application of such platforms streamlines the design process, reduces the potential for human error, and allows for efficient resource allocation. Historically, substation design relied heavily on manual drafting and complex calculations, making the process time-consuming and prone to inaccuracies. These tools offer significant time savings, optimized designs, and improved overall project management.
